Почему ping работает, когда все входящие и исходящие соединения блокируются в брандмауэре?

17

Я ОТКАЗАЛ как входящие, так и исходящие соединения, используя ufwDebian VPS. Определено только одно правило, которое разрешает подключение к порту SSH.

ufw включен и работает.

Тем не менее, я все еще могу пинговать с моего ноутбука на сервер, используя его IP. Почему ping все еще работает, если заблокированы входящие и исходящие соединения (кроме SSH)?

Фрэнк Мартин
источник
2
Проверьте это
Florin Asăvoaie
2
Вы заблокировали порты. Порты для TCP и UDP. Пинг не использует порты.
user207421

Ответы:

37

Ping - это ICMP, поэтому нет TCP / UDP-соединений, которые можно заблокировать или принять (и это вы, вероятно, отрицали). Правила ICMP настраиваются в /etc/ufw/before.rules.

Смотрите это для получения дополнительной информации.

Florin Asăvoaie
источник